On Wed, 2009-05-06 at 10:57 -0400, Margaret Doll wrote:
> The server settings have been set to "Share published printers".

....but...

> # Only listen for connections from the local machine.
> Listen localhost:631
> Listen /var/run/cups/cups.sock

This is the problem.  It is not listening on a network interface.  The
"share published printers" setting is meant to use something like "Port
631" so that all local interfaces are bound, but for some reason this
has not happened.

What does 'cupsctl' say when you run it as root?
